Odisha’s revenues from foreign tourists went up by 68 per cent between 2013-14 and 2019-20. Income from the inbound overseas tourists rose from Rs 308.94 crore to Rs 521.26 crore. Figures collated during Odisha Economic Survey for 2019-20 show …
